G-8 leaders meeting announced a $15 billion pledge to help poor countries fight food dearth. 8 developed countries and 19 participating countries in summit, agreed to take emergency steps to help farmers and elude them from expected famine. Other countries supposed to take steps as well. G-8 leaders decided to end the afflux to aid in Africa and third worlds poor countries and preferring the food issues, plans to explicate the food issues should be supported.
